Per Levine, the list of Astros prospects in the Fall Instructional League (roster to be split into two squads): LINK (and since I'm doing a lot of cutting and pasting here - more than I'm typically comfortable with - give the link a courtesy click... thanks!)

Pitchers: Ruben Alaniz, Jake Buchanan, Tanner Bushue, David Carpenter, Jose Cisnero, Jorge De Leon, Bobby Doran, Brad Dydalewicz, Michael Feliz, Michael Foltynewicz, Evan Grills, Zach Grimmett, Dallas Keuchel, Arcenio Leon, Juan Minaya, Jose Montero, Luis Ordosgoitti, Jose Perdomo, Juri Perez, Euris Quezada, Rodney Quintero, Francis Ramirez, James Robinson, Ebert Rosario, Ross Seaton, and Thomas Shirley.

Catchers: Rene Garcia, Ben Heath, Roberto Pena, and Chris Wallace.

Infielders: Jose Altuve, Tyler Burnett, Delino DeShields, Jose Fernandez, Enrique Hernandez, Michael Kvasnicka, Joshua Magee, Jonathan Meyer, Jiovanni Mier, Marcus Nidiffer, Jimmy Paredes, Kyle Redinger, and Jonathan Villar.

Outfielders: Daniel Adamson, Jay Austin, Telvin Nash, Ariel Ovando, Jordan Scott, Austin Wates, and Garen Wright.

Injury rehab: C Luis Alvarez, C Alfredo Gonzalez, and RHP Chia-Jen Lo.
